A file of correspondence and intercepted communications concerning breaches of security. The documents include several letters warning about cavalier treatment of confidential sources of information, posing a threat to their existence, and several more complaining about similar behaviour regarding classified documents. The file also contains a copy of an intercepted telegram sent to Tokyo in 1940 by the Japanese ambassador in Cairo, giving information about Anglo-French strategy in the Mediterranean gleaned from conversations with senior generals, along with British orders restricting conversations with Japanese diplomatic personnel.
